Proficiency-Based Assessment: Process, Not Product
ProficiencyBased Assessment Process Not Product Author:Troy Gobble, Mark Onuscheck, Anthony R. Reibel, Eric Twadell Confront traditional, ineffective grading practices. With this user-friendly resource, K-12 teachers will discover how to close the gaps between assessment, curriculum, and instruction by replacing outmoded assessment methods with proficiency-based assessments.
